Biodiesel is one of the alternative fuels in the market. It is derived from biomass, which is one of the sources of renewable energy. Jatropha is one of the sources of biodiesel and of all the other sources, it would be best in many tropical and subtropical areas, including India, Africa, and Central America where Jatropha is cultivated primarily for its oil to produce biodiesel. The ever increasing price of petroleum prices have triggered interest on the Tuba-tuba or Jatropha.
Jatropha is a drought resistant perennial shrub or small tree that produces seeds up to 35 years but can live up to 50 years. Jatropha grows fast with little or no maintenance and reaches the average height of about 3 meters but it can grow up to 8 meters.
Tuba-tuba is one of the most promising sources of bio-fuel today. About 27-40% of the Tuba-tuba nut is composed of oil. 3 kilos of Jatropha seeds can produce about 1 liter of crude Jatropha oil that can then be processed into biodiesel fuel. This oil can be easily be processed into fuel that can replace or mixed with petroleum based diesel to save on imported oil and most importantly increase local employment and help the economy to grow.
